Maui firefighters battling multiple blazes, including on Front Street in Lahaina : Big Island Now

Firefighters on Maui have been battling wildfires and structure fires on Tuesday in Upcountry and Lahaina areas, including on the main tourist drag of Front Street. The fires are not contained, fueled by high winds and dry air as a result of Hurricane Dora.

Multiple school closures due to high winds in West Maui and Kula brush fire : Maui Now

The Hawai‘i State Department of Education has closed four schools in West Maui due to unsafe conditions caused by heavy winds, including flying debris, downed power poles and trees. Most of the schools were not scheduled to have students on campus today. Seabury Hall on Olinda Road in Makawao, and Kamehameha Schools Maui are closed due to an ongoing brush fire in the Kula area.
